11.2 l of hydrogen iodide was dissolved in 200 g of a 10% solution of hydroiodic acid. find the concentration of hydrogen iodide in the resulting solution

Let’s find the amount of hydrogen iodide substance.

n = V: Vn.

n = 11.2 L: 22.4 L / mol = 0.5 mol.

Let’s find the mass of hydrogen iodide.

m = n × M,

M (HI) = 128 g / mol.

m (HI) = 128 g / mol × 0.5 mol = 64 g.

Find the mass of HI in solution.

W = m (substance): m (solution) × 100%,

m (HI) = (200 g × 10%): 100% = 20 g.

m (substance) 2 = 64 g + 20 g = 84 g.

m (solution) 2 = 200 g + 64 g = 264 g.

W2 = (84g: 264g) × 100% = 31.82%.

Answer: 31.82%.
